Halt the Junk Mail Flood: Conquering Credit Card Company Solicitations
Are you swamped in a sea of pesky credit card proposals? Those glossy envelopes promising instant cash can be alluring, but they often lead to financial woes. It's time to take control against this persistent flood of junk mail and reclaim your mailbox.
- First, evaluate the root of the problem. Pinpoint which companies are sending you the bulk mail and ponder why they're targeting you.
- Then, implement strategies to minimize their impact. This could involve registering for the National Do Not Mail Registry and communicating with individual companies to opt-out from their mailing lists.
- Lastly, remain cautious about giving your personal details. Review your bank records regularly for fraudulent charges.
By following these guidelines, you can effectively reduce the constant influx of credit card junk mail and restore control over your mailbox.

Discovering ZoomInfo: A Guide to People Search Features
Navigating the vast ocean of professional connections can be daunting, but platforms like ZoomInfo offer a powerful lifeline. With its comprehensive database and sophisticated search functionalities, ZoomInfo empowers you to pinpoint specific individuals within seconds. This guide will shed light on the essential people search features that make ZoomInfo an invaluable tool for professional development.
- First and foremost, ZoomInfo's comprehensive search bar allows you to pinpoint contacts using a myriad of criteria. You can filter by name, title, company, location, or industry, narrowing your results with laser accuracy.
- Leveraging ZoomInfo's Boolean operators like AND, OR, and NOT allows you to construct complex queries. This enables you to zero in on highly specialized audiences.
- Beyond basic search parameters, ZoomInfo offers insightful filters like company size, revenue, funding stage, and more. These additional filters help you identify prospects who align perfectly with your targets.
Finally, mastering ZoomInfo's people search features empowers you to build meaningful connections, uncover hidden opportunities, and succeed in today's dynamic professional landscape.
